The meaning of a brain dump in simple words
Brain dumping is the act of ‘dumping’ our jumbled-up, tangled-up thoughts on a piece of paper.
Not in a Word document. Not in a journaling app. But on actual pieces of paper.
Writing on paper will activate more parts of our brains and engages more of our senses.
In other words, writing on paper makes brain dumping more effective in clearing out our minds.

So how do we do a brain dump the right way?
Look, it’s crucial to brain dump the right way so that it works for us.
So below are guidelines on how to make brain dumping most effective:
Brain dump at the same place, same time if you want to make it an everyday habit to cut overwhelm and have a clear direction everyday.
Have a loose template on hand so we can start writing immediately
You can brain dump with a blank piece of paper too
Set aside 5-20 minutes for this exercise
Write fast! Don’t censor your words
Don’t worry if your handwriting is untidy!
Don’t judge what you wrote. Accept it as part of you for the day
If you feel calm, assured and have crystal clear clarity after brain dumping, you are doing it absolutely right!
How do we brain dump to boost self esteem?
If you are feeling low regarding your self-worth, I have brain dump prompts for you so you can start boosting your self esteem.
Self esteem prompts for a Brain Dump session
What I did right today/yesterday
One good thing I did today/yesterday
What made me feel hopeful yesterday
What will I do today to make myself feel ‘alive’?
What have I been procrastinating on? Why am I procrastinating on this?
What are 3 things I can do today to perk myself up?
Who/what made me smile today/yesterday?
What qualities do I have which I admire on other people?

How do we create a new, balanced, feel-good thought to a replace self-critical thought?
We are not going to create ‘positive thoughts’ here.
We will be creating new thoughts which are balanced and realistic based on facts.
Why? Because our minds can accept balanced thoughts backed by evidence. When I mention balanced thoughts, I'm referring to thoughts backed by actual evidence.
That is why we are going to look for evidence against our negative thoughts in today's assignment.
Looking for evidence...
If one of your negative thoughts is "I am a failure and I give up easily", we are going to look for evidence in your life which proves this thought wrong.
Changing your unworthy thought from "I’m a failure" to "I’m a success!" is like jumping the Grand Canyon. Too far and too unrealistic at this point of time.
So we’ll go one step at a time to create a new balanced thought (backed by evidence) to replace the older, faulty, negative thought we used to have.
How?
If you have read this blog post about me teaching other coaches how to do this, the 2 steps below will seem familiar
Ask yourself these 4 questions to overcome self-critical thoughts the simple way
"How will my friend (insert your best friend’s name) view this situation?"
"If I’m in a good mood and feeling happy, how will I view this situation?"
"Is there any other perspective to view this situation?"
"What advice will I give my friend Karen if she has this same unhelpful thought?"
Complete the Thought Challenging Diary to overcome self-critical thoughts in-depth
We will be challenging AND supporting our self-critical thoughts with evidence.
You may ask: Why do we look for evidence to support our self-criticism? Isn’t that ironic?
Coming face to face with our ‘bad’ habits and “weaknesses” will bring awareness. And make sure we improve on them.
Let’s say my most distressing thought is:
"I’m a failure - I give up easily and not had success with many activities I start. This project is going to be the same."
I will look for evidence against this belief AND supporting this belief.

How do we teach someone to overcome their self-critical thoughts?
Step 1: Get your clients to answer these 4 questions.
"How will my friend (insert best friend’s name) view this situation?"
"If I’m in a good mood and feeling happy, how will I view this situation?"
"Is there any other perspective to view this situation?"
"What advice will I give my friend Karen if she has this same unhelpful thought?"
Give them time to think through the questions. We want in-depth answers. At least 5 long sentences.
Step 2: Get your clients to complete the Thought Challenging Diary Action Sheet
This is where we will challenge their self-critical thoughts with evidence and facts.
There is a certain kind of freedom and joy that comes with it.
This is how we do it:
Let’s say your client’s most distressing thought is:
"I’m a failure - I give up easily and not had success with many activities I start. This project is going to be the same."
We will find evidence supporting that thought and evidence challenging that thought.
